Erasmus success scores -Language score 50% and GPA 50%- were taken into consideration, and the Erasmus Final Score was calculated according to the evaluation criteria and weighted scores table used in evaluating the mobility applications in our previous announcement.

The list of those who took the exam dated February 14nd, 2022 and who were eligible to benefit from the Erasmus program for the Fall semester of the 2022-2023 academic year has been announced. If any student who is selected eligible for grant would like to cancel Erasmus+ Mobility, the grant would be given to the next student on the list. In such a case, the student will be informed directly by our office via e-mail.

Students who are in the status of backup can benefit from learning and traineeship mobility without a grant if they wish.
